Output 891ed333cb6d8920291532754411fb2041f1181a2454e915315d16bada939a35:95

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0a1f9643f05d8a24acdca810a8e0d4a92443e8c66cb295d19a9bd00f5824921
address
bc1puzsljeplqhv2yjkde2qs4rsdf2fyg05vvm9jjhge4x7spavzfyssd85dz8
transaction
891ed333cb6d8920291532754411fb2041f1181a2454e915315d16bada939a35
spent
true